Compared to certain other card games out at the moment *World of Warcraft*cough* I've found the Invasion cards to take a heck of a lot of punishment with no visible wearing of edges (I did an experiment on a common I had 9 of, involving general rough handling and sleeving/desleeving to see how gentle I'd need to be with the rest of my cards) however it does seem that the Skavenblight cards are printed on thinner stock. 

But at least the edges of W:I cards don't come damaged straight out of the pack (unlike in WoW boosters).
